117.info
人生若只如初见

数据库和云数据库迁移难度

数据库和云数据库迁移的复杂性主要取决于多个因素,包括数据量、数据库类型、迁移工具的选择、业务需求等。以下是对数据库和云数据库迁移难度的详细分析:

数据库和云数据库迁移难度

  • 数据量:数据量越大,迁移难度越高,需要更多的时间和资源来确保数据的完整性和一致性。
  • 数据库类型:不同类型的数据库(如关系型数据库、非关系型数据库)有不同的迁移方法和工具,需要根据具体类型选择合适的迁移策略。
  • 迁移工具的选择:选择合适的迁移工具可以大大简化迁移过程,但不同的工具具有不同的特点和优势,需要根据实际需求进行选择。
  • 业务需求:不同的业务需求可能导致不同的迁移策略和工具选择,需要综合考虑业务连续性、性能优化等因素。

数据库迁移到云数据库的挑战

  • 数据安全性挑战:数据在迁移过程中可能面临泄露、篡改等安全风险。
  • 数据一致性挑战:确保源数据库与目标数据库之间数据的一致性是迁移成功的关键。
  • 性能与稳定性挑战:大规模数据迁移可能对网络带宽、存储性能等造成较大压力。
  • 兼容性与集成性挑战:不同云数据库之间的数据格式、API接口等可能存在差异,需要进行数据格式转换和接口适配。

数据库迁移到云数据库的解决方案

  • 数据迁移工具:使用专业的数据迁移工具,如NineData、深信服的DTS等,可以简化迁移过程,提高迁移效率和成功率。
  • 迁移策略:制定详细的迁移计划,包括数据备份、格式转换、接口适配、数据校验等步骤,以确保迁移过程的顺利进行。

综上所述,数据库和云数据库迁移是一个复杂而重要的任务,需要充分考虑各种挑战并制定合理的策略。通过选择合适的迁移工具、制定详细的迁移计划、采取适当的安全措施等措施,可以确保数据迁移的顺利进行和成功完成。

未经允许不得转载 » 本文链接:https://www.117.info/ask/feb1bAzsLAQJT.html

推荐文章

  • 数据库top的用法是什么

    top 是一个实时显示系统中各个进程的资源占用状况的工具,在Linux和Unix系统中广泛使用 查看系统进程:
    在终端中输入 top 并按回车键,你将看到一个实时更新...

  • 好用的数据库管理软件有哪些

    以下是一些常用的数据库管理软件: MySQL Workbench:MySQL官方推出的数据库管理工具,提供了图形化界面和丰富的功能,支持MySQL数据库的管理、开发和设计。 Nav...

  • 备份数据库的sql语句怎么写

    备份数据库的SQL语句可以根据不同的数据库系统有所不同。以下是一些常见数据库系统的备份语句示例:
    MySQL数据库:
    mysqldump -u username -p passwor...

  • 数据库范式是什么

    数据库范式是一种规范化数据库设计的方法,旨在减少数据库中数据的冗余和重复。范式化设计可以提高数据库的性能、减少数据的存储空间,并确保数据的一致性和完整...

  • 数据库和云数据库备份方式

    数据库和云数据库备份方式主要包括以下几种:
    数据库备份方式 完全备份:每次备份数据库中的所有数据和对象。
    增量备份:仅备份自上次备份以来发生变化...

  • 数据库和云数据库成本分析

    数据库和云数据库的成本分析涉及多个方面,包括硬件成本、软件许可证费用、运维和支持费用、数据存储和备份成本、性能优化和扩展费用等。以下是对这些方面的详细...

  • 数据库和云数据库安全性比较

    数据库和云数据库在安全性方面各有优势和挑战。以下是对两者安全性的比较:
    数据库安全性 本地数据库的安全性:依赖于物理安全措施,如访问控制、加密和备份...

  • 数据库和云数据库性能差异

    数据库和云数据库在性能上存在一些差异,这些差异主要源于它们的架构、可扩展性、资源分配方式以及运维管理等方面。以下是对这些差异的详细分析:
    性能差异...